Market Risk Middle Office Data Improvement (MRMO DI) is part of the Firmwide Market Risk Reporting, Middle Office, and Project Services within Corporate Risk. MRMO is responsible for Market Risk data control and analysis, covering processes like Value-at-Risk, FSI Stress, Stress VaR, Regulatory Capital, Default Exposure, and Volcker.
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in monitoring and maintaining data quality across various business systems.
  • Collaborate with team members to implement data remediation and process improvement initiatives.
  • Generate routine and ad-hoc data reports for business and management stakeholders.
  • Participate in data remediation projects and support regulatory and audit requests.
  • Foster effective partnerships with Technology, Market Risk Operate, Market Risk VaR & Capital, MRQR, and Market Risk Reporting teams, acting as a consensus builder.
  • Ensure all processes are executed efficiently, effectively, and promptly to meet service level agreements (SLAs).
  • Cultivate critical relationships within the Market Risk Middle Office team.
  • Enhance key controls and continuously monitor and evaluate the environment to address control gaps and deficiencies.
  • Dive into the details and understand the workings of all processes within your responsibilities for successful execution.
  • Support special projects and initiatives within the risk management function.

Required Qualification
  • Minimum 2 - 4 years of relevant work experience in risk management within a financial organization
  • Undergraduate degree in a relevant discipline
  • Basic understanding of financial products across asset classes like Credit, Rates, Equities, and Commodities.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
  • Independent and strong critical thinking skills, with thorough attention to detail
  • Resourcefulness, and ability to multitask effectively.
  • Detail oriented approach within skill to verify accuracy of middle office processes and underlying data.
  • Capable of prioritizing and delivering continuous improvements to all stages of processes.
  • Ability to juggle multiple priorities and meet tight deadlines with sound organizational skills.

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Basic understanding of data management, data analysis, or a related discipline within financial services.
  • Working knowledge of Python, Alteryx, Tableau, and LLM

What you need to know about the Bengaluru Tech Scene

Dubbed the "Silicon Valley of India," Bengaluru has emerged as the nation's leading hub for information technology and a go-to destination for startups. Home to tech giants like ISRO, Infosys, Wipro and HAL, the city attracts and cultivates a rich pool of tech talent, supported by numerous educational and research institutions including the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ore Institute of Technology, and the International Institute of Information Technology.
